The last two or three years have seen the emergence of numerous generative artificial intelligence (GAI) tools. They have rapidly become an essential part of the creative process, whether for writing documents or illustrating them with impactful images. Trainers and training designers are therefore directly interested in these tools. This workshop will present examples of how IAG can be used at different stages in the design and delivery of a training course, and will enable you to put them into practice using concrete examples.


Teaching objectives
At the end of the training, the participant will be able to:
Describe the general operation of textual or visual RTIs such as ChatGPT, Mistral, Gemini, Copilot or Midjourney
Identify use cases for these training tools
Using IAG tools for training design
Create training documentation using these RTI tools
Implementing RTI tools during training courses
Building a training evaluation using IAG tools

Intended audience
Trainers, training designers, training project managers and/or anyone interested in the benefits of IAG in training.

Course schedule

1
Describe the general operation of AI tools

  • Defining artificial intelligence (AI)
  • Describing the links between AI and machine learning
  • Putting today's AI tools into perspective: evolution or revolution?
  • Taking stock: Open AI, Microsoft, Google and others
  • Identify the role and function of prompts
  • Assessing the benefits, limits and risks of AI
Hands-on work
Experience sharing, demonstrations and prompter writing exercises

2
Identify IAG use cases for trainers

  • Describing the uses of generative AI in training
  • List the uses of image generators
  • Identify the uses of other tools
  • Specify the right to use and the right to copy
Exercise
Building a comparison chart

3
Designing training with AI tools

  • Writing a training program
  • Search for information
  • Synthesize documents
  • Prepare a teaching sequence
  • Imagining practical activities
Exercise
Building a program, an exercise, a questionnaire

4
Creating training documentation

  • Writing explanations
  • Create visuals
  • Illustrate your documentation
  • Preparing presentations
  • Designing videos
Exercise
Create a presentation support

5
Implementing the IAG during a training course

  • Imagining exchange activities
  • Supporting users
  • Advising and answering questions
  • Implementing a chatbot
Exercise
Create a practical activity

6
Constructing the assessment using IAG tools

  • Creating evaluation questionnaires with an IAG
  • Constructing an assessment based on documentation
  • Imagine a cold assessment
  • Analyze results using AI tools
Exercise
Building an assessment
